FORETOLD: Rise of a God

$50.00 SRP

Foretold is a strategic free-for-all game based on Greek mythology and history, designed from the ground up for a great multiplayer experience! Prepare to build a unique temple, raise an army and form alliances – as you strive to become a deity of legend!

Players take on the role of an aspiring deity. They must build up a Temple, gather Faithful followers and collect powerful Relics in an attempt to wipe their opponents off the map – only one deity can reign eternal in this free-for-all of legendary proportions!

 

2-4 players

Ages 12+

PAIZO ANNOUNCES MONSTER CODEX

20 of Fantasy’s Most-Iconic Beasties Come to the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game

REDMOND, WA (September 17, 2014): Paizo, Inc., publisher of the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game, announces today the forthcoming Monster Codex, a tome of 20 of fantasy’s most-iconic monsters and a mountain of new rules and pre-made stat blocks to bring these creatures to the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game. Pathfinder Roleplaying Game: Monster Codex is available to pre-order now via paizo.com, and will be released on October 22, 2014. (MSRP $39.99 hardcover/$9.99 PDF).

A great tool for busy Game Masters, the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game: Monster Codex gives a wide range of challenges for a variety of foes, from the nefarious drow to ruthless orcs. Each monster includes an in-depth look at its society and ecology, new rules like feats, spells, and magic items designed to complement the race, and archetypes built to give monsters a new edge. From a simple encounter to an entire campaign, the Monster Codex provides everything needed to make these monsters the center of the action.

Pathfinder Roleplaying Game: Monster Codex includes:

  • Comprehensive chapters for 20 iconic monsters, including the boggard, bugbear, drow, duergar, fire giant, frost giant, ghoul, gnoll, goblin, hobgoblin, kobold, lizardfolk, ogre, orc, ratfolk, sahuagin, serpentfolk, troglodyte, troll, and vampire.
  • Archetypes for each entry, allowing monsters of that race to be full integrated with their class choices.
  • Over 10 new stat blocks for each monster, utilizing the new rules from their entry in the book.
  • Advice and tips for Game Masters to include these monsters in their game, and simple templates to customize the monsters in countless ways.

In the Pathfinder Roleplaying Game, players take on the role of brave adventurers fighting to survive in a world beset by magic and evil. The Pathfinder RPG is currently translated into multiple languages, and the vibrant Pathfinder universe has been licensed for comic book series, graphic novels, miniatures, plush toys, and apparel, and is being developed into a massively multiplayer online roleplaying game.

Valiant RPG Rules Review

 Catalyst Game Labs, Featured, RPG's, Valiant  Comments Off on Valiant RPG Rules Review
Sep 182014
 

The Full book is about 200 pages. Nearly two thirds of the book is about the Valiant universe, its characters and some adventures. That means the meat of the rules are contained in about fifty pages. This sets the stage for a rich setting, great roleplaying and light rules.

I’m a big fan of this book. The art alone makes it worth the purchase. You find great valiant art on nearly every page. If you’re new to the valiant universe, like me, You will find this book to be a tome of vast knowledge. It was way too easy for me to become immersed in the fluff – not something I normally do.

I have already reviewed the QSR, but if you haven’t read that here is what I think you should know. Valiant is a storytelling game. The players each take turns narrating a chapter. They must combine their efforts to play through the challenges while attempting to overcome the obstacles thrown at you from by the lead narrator (ln) – who is also playing a character.

As you might expect you will face challenges that will require you to pass a test or two along the way. In order to make such a check you roll a d12 plus the appropriate stat die vs d20 plus some modifiers. The higher number wins. Luck is the wild card and it always remains a static number. When the die roll plus the static number match luck it’s a crit!. The other cool part about this is that the stats are represented by dice.

Which brings us to character creation. It is a pretty fast and smooth process, I made my first character in 20 minutes and my second in about 15. Creation uses nine steps one of which is assigning power dice and picking powers. This system is fast and easy. It’s so easy I think Valiant could be a great gateway game for a college dorm.

I have played a few time now and I find that the system flows smoothly, with very few hiccups. I was really surprised at that the narration works. It seems that there is never a dull moment in this universe, largely because each narrator is trying to out do the other. With all that said, I’m concerned for theValiant RPG – it might just be too much fun.

1919 Kickstarter Preview for Black Monk

 Black Monk, Card Games, Featured, Kickstarter  Comments Off on 1919 Kickstarter Preview for Black Monk
Sep 152014
 

At Gen Con I met the crew from Black Monk and they Asked me to do a preview for their new game 1919 the Noble Experiment.     It’s  a card game where two to four players race to distill whisky, bottle it, and deliver it to the local bars and pubs.
